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Argus skate | beach alectryon |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Elasmobranchii |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Rajiformes (Rajiformes) | Sapindales (Sapindales) |
| Family | Rajidae | Sapindaceae |
| Genus | Dentiraja | Alectryon |
| Species | Dentiraja polyommata | Alectryon coriaceus |
